New Delhi: Once again, the women voters of Bihar have been a decisive factor in bringing Nitish Kumar back to power. As the NDA cements its claim to power with a historic victory, the stamp of approval among women voters is undeniable.

For the past five Assembly elections in Bihar now, Election Commission data shows that voting percentage among women have outnumbered that among men. But this term, the gap between the voting percentages of men and women has set a record. For the first time, the voting percentage among women (71.6%) was over 8.8 percentage points more than that of men (66.91%), even though in absolute terms, number of men outnumbered women by 42.3 lakh.
